Subject: [usteer] New aggressive roaming to support Intel Wifi Cards
(and also
other devices)
Intel Wifi Cards does not understand the actual implementation because
of missing disassociation_timer and disassociation_imminent = true. So
they and other devices send a BSS-TM-RESP with status=1 (error).
This patch with add some new options to correct this behavior and also
fix the wrong bss_transition_request call.
- Added aggressive roaming (disaccociation_timer) and corrected calling
bss_transition_request with disassociation_imminent = false.
- Added 3 new options in config to control aggressive roaming for all or
specific MAC addresses.
- sta: corrected some linebreaks
